CINCINNATI — Bearcats legend Jason Kelce attended a Taylor Swift concert in London with his brother Travis and other members of the Kelce family.

"It was insanely impressive. Obviously Taylor is an amazing singer, songwriter," Kelce said. "But then to be able to go up there and be a performer for like three and a half, four hours. Oh my gosh. Dude, if I did what she did for one song, I would have to change my clothes."

Swift has been dating Travis Kelce since last summer. Watch the entire clip below:
